Abstract

An apparatus for displaying acupuncture points according to the present invention recognizes a curved surface of a human body via 3D scanning, and then sets acupuncture points corresponding to the body surface that has been recognized to project them onto the body. More specifically, the apparatus for displaying acupuncture points comprises: a 3D scanner for performing 3D scanning; a control unit for setting acupuncture points by using the data that has been scanned by the 3D scanner; and a projection unit for projecting the acupuncture points that have been set by the control unit onto the body. Accordingly, the present invention allows accurate selection of acupuncture points on a highly curved surface of a human body.
